Output 43fd23c2c6f7cd35f77ad3ffe298c27bff2a83fd46e4af94c189028c0e69a822:3

value
19367423
script pubkey
OP_HASH160 OP_PUSHBYTES_20 96dd5ba0c9cda704d31721f70c1640af409c9dcd OP_EQUAL
address
MMermRUcTipRhrpmZ14vTaWcbnBaekzBfi
transaction
43fd23c2c6f7cd35f77ad3ffe298c27bff2a83fd46e4af94c189028c0e69a822
spent
true